Quoting groovestorm, reply 13

What if you want a picture inside the start menu?

You can also add any .png graphic you wish another way. Open your WB in SkinStudio. On the top menu click on Tools. Gp down to Start menu Animation builder and click on it to open. Click on Import and find you graphic. 

Set it to the location you wish by adjusting the "Animation Canvas Margins" and or "Layer Position Margins". You will see the graphic move when you do this so just line it up wherever you want. To see what things do mess around with graphic sizes. Make a smaller graphic say 400x400 px just to see what it looks like. You can than make your graphic to the size you want. Play around and if you want to get rid of the graphic the fastest way it to just click on the down arrow next to the graphic and scroll up to the top and click on no image defined. Have fun
